Exploring the Elegance of Designer Kurtis with Stone Work

The traditional attire of the Indian subcontinent, the kurti, has transcended its regional origins to become a beloved fashion staple worldwide. Among the plethora of styles, designer kurtis with stone work stand out for their intricate embellishments and sophisticated appeal. These garments blend the timeless grace of cultural attire with the sparkle of modern aesthetics, making them a sought-after choice for various occasions.

Varieties and Craftsmanship

Designer stone work kurti comes in an array of styles, catering to a diverse clientele. From the contemporary cuts that appeal to the modern woman to the classic designs that resonate with traditional elegance, there is a stone work kurti online for every preference. The craftsmanship involved in these kurtis is meticulous, with each stone meticulously placed to create patterns that range from subtle motifs to elaborate artistic designs.

Materials and Comfort

The materials used in simple stone work kurti and their more ornate counterparts vary widely. Linen and polyester are common for their durability and ease of care, while more luxurious options may include fabrics like silk or georgette. The choice of material often influences the garment's drape and fit, ensuring that comfort does not take a backseat to style.

Occasions and Versatility

Whether it's a casual gathering or a formal event, stone work long kurtis are versatile enough to fit the bill. Their adaptability is evident in the range of designs available, from the understated elegance required for corporate environments to the opulent flair suited for weddings and festivals.

Design Features and Trends

The design features of designer kurtis with stone work are constantly evolving, with trends reflecting both traditional and contemporary influences. Some kurtis showcase stone work in geometric patterns, while others may feature stones arranged in floral or abstract designs. The fusion of different elements and textures adds depth and character to these garments.

Sustainability and Care

As the fashion industry moves towards sustainability, many kurtis are now made with eco-friendly materials and practices. Care for these garments typically involves gentle hand washing or dry cleaning to maintain the integrity of the stone work.
